logo

Output 79723511963c51d4024acc21f755bc25336a263a1f55d05f3157d86bc711cfea: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9ca6ef5b2f5fb9a0647243a643c6483ec2e126c OP_EQUAL
address
3L5zFRWeWVKAR1XH9K5dC47Xw6HG6WegQk
transaction
79723511963c51d4024acc21f755bc25336a263a1f55d05f3157d86bc711cfea